'''The Lattice Project''' was a discontinued grid computing and [[wikipedia:volunteer computing|volunteer computing]] system operated by the Laboratory of Molecular Evolution at the [[wikipedia:University of Maryland, College Park|University of Maryland]], College Park.<ref name="wikipedia">{{Cite web |title=The Lattice Project |url=https://en.wikipedia.org/wiki/The_Lattice_Project |work=Wikipedia |access-date=2026-07-14}}</ref> Rather than being a single program, Lattice combined several distinct computing resources, including dedicated [[wikipedia:HTCondor|Condor]] pools, [[wikipedia:Portable Batch System|PBS]] compute clusters, and a public [[wikipedia:BOINC|BOINC]] volunteer pool, into one production Grid system built on the [[wikipedia:Globus Toolkit|Globus Toolkit]].<ref name="bazinet2009thesis">{{Cite thesis |last=Bazinet |first=Adam L. |title=The Lattice Project: A Multi-model Grid Computing System |type=Master's thesis |publisher=University of Maryland, College Park |year=2009 |url=https://drum.lib.umd.edu/bitstreams/82bde2fc-1831-47c1-95ad-00ca88268e46/download |access-date=2026-07-14}}</ref> Its best-known use was distributing maximum-likelihood [[wikipedia:phylogenetics|phylogenetic]] analyses through the Genetic Algorithm for Rapid Likelihood Inference (GARLI) program, letting researchers worldwide reconstruct evolutionary relationships from DNA and protein sequence data.<ref name="wikipedia" />
